Transaction 1151f644f115366aea8f69bf2c5eb97aa1254b6f972a5832f5ca83eb37067655

1 Input
1 Outputs
  • 1151f644f115366aea8f69bf2c5eb97aa1254b6f972a5832f5ca83eb37067655:0
  • value  2459408
    address  37rdQ1asaV651vZ5f66yBRXQw1BtRJn1iP